How Competitive Is the Park City Real Estate Market Right Now?
Park City’s real estate market doesn’t behave like major metros—and winter competitiveness varies widely by price point and location.
What We’re Seeing in January
-
Entry luxury ($1.5M–$3M): Still competitive, limited supply
-
Mid-luxury ($3M–$7M): Selective buyers, room for negotiation
-
Ultra-luxury ($10M+): Highly strategic, relationship-driven deals
Days on market increase in winter—but price stability often improves due to fewer listings.
Where Buyers Have Leverage
-
Homes listed before the holidays
-
Properties with limited winter showing appeal
-
Sellers who missed fall timing
The Reality
The market isn’t “soft”—it’s precise. Buyers who understand seasonality and micro-markets gain the upper hand.
